BALSAMIC-HONEY CHICKEN THIGHS
I wanted to create something light with relatively few ingredients that didn't have vying tastes. This was perfect. Very simple but delicious. The measurements for the broth and balsamic vinegar are approximate. I served it with thin no-yolk egg noodles with a little bit of browned butter, black pepper, and chopped sun-dried tomatoes. Great side.

Steps:
- Sprinkle thyme and black pepper over chicken thighs. Spray a nonstick pan with cooking spray and heat over medium-high heat. Cook chicken thighs on both sides until no longer pink in the center and the juices run clear, 10 to 15 minutes. Be careful not to overcook. Remove from pan and keep warm.
- Add mushrooms and shallots to the pan over medium heat. Add a splash of broth and cook until vegetables are slightly browned, 3 to 5 minutes. Add remaining broth, balsamic vinegar, and honey. Cook until slightly thickened, 1 to 2 minutes. Return chicken to pan and cook until warmed, 1 to 2 minutes.

HONEY-BALSAMIC CHICKEN
Short on ingredients, this marinated chicken bakes up tender and flavorful. It's good enough for company. Serve with rice and salad to complete the meal.

Steps:
- Beat balsamic vinegar, olive oil, honey, thyme, and rosemary together in a bowl until smooth; pour marinade into a resealable plastic bag.
- Season chicken thighs with salt and black pepper; add to marinade in plastic bag. Squeeze bag to remove air and seal. Marinate chicken in refrigerator for 2 to 8 hours.
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
- Pour chicken and marinade into a baking dish.
- Bake chicken in preheated oven until no longer pink at the bone and the juices run clear, 35 to 40 minutes. An instant-read thermometer inserted near the bone should read 165 degrees F (74 degrees C).

SLOW-COOKER BALSAMIC HONEY-GLAZED CHICKEN AND VEGETABLES
Elegant goes easy in this complete slow-cooker meal. Browned chicken thighs, potatoes, carrots and red onions are cooked with balsamic vinegar and honey until tender, luscious and sure to impress.

Steps:
- Spray 5-quart slow cooker with cooking spray. Place carrots, potatoes and onion in slow cooker. Season with 1/2 teaspoon of the salt and 1/4 teaspoon of the pepper.
- Season chicken thighs with remaining 1/2 teaspoon salt and 1/4 teaspoon pepper. In 10-inch skillet, heat oil over medium-high heat. Place chicken skin side down in skillet. Cook chicken 3 to 5 minutes, turning once, until browned on both sides. Transfer chicken to slow cooker.
- In small bowl, beat balsamic vinegar and honey with whisk. Pour over chicken in slow cooker. Place thyme sprigs around chicken. Cover; cook on High heat setting 3 1/2 to 4 hours or until juice of chicken is clear when thickest part is cut to bone (at least 165°F) and vegetables are tender.
- Remove thyme sprigs, and transfer chicken and vegetables to serving platter; cover and keep warm. Pour cooking liquid into 1-quart saucepan. Cook over medium-high heat 10 to 13 minutes or until the liquid is slightly thickened and reduced to about half. Drizzle over chicken and vegetables, and serve.

BALSAMIC BRAISED CHICKEN WITH HONEY

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350*. Season chicken with salt and pepper, and heat olive oil in a dutch oven over med-high heat. Sear chicken thouroughly on all sides until it is a deep, golden color, about 3-5 minutes per side. Transfer chicken to plate.
- Add shallots and thyme to the pot, and saute until soft and golden. Pour wine into pan, and scrape up any bits left from the chicken. Cook 1-2 minutes, until nearly all liquid has evaporated.
- Add vinegar, broth, honey, bay leaf, and chicken to the pot, and bring to a simmer. Cover tightly and transfer to oven.
- Cook 30 minutes, turning once, until chicken is cooked through and is a deep, mahogany brown.
- Remove chicken and bay leaf from pot and skim any fat from sauce. Cook sauce uncovered until reduced by half. Add chicken back to pan, spoon sauce over top, and cook for 2 minutes to reheat.
